Easy Way to Fix Cracks

June 6, 2015 By xmlrpc Leave a Comment

In wet places like bathrooms, it's easy for cracks to develop in your wall or ceiling. If you're needing to fill in a crack, keep reading! First, we've got a list of supplies: Craft knife Plaster paste Filling knife Sanding block Once you have all your materials together, proceed to the steps of filling in the crack: Smooth the surface around the crack with the craft knife. Extend Your Garden's Growing Season With This DIY Project

June 1, 2015 By xmlrpc Leave a Comment

If you live in an erratic or unforgiving climate for vegetables and flowers, growing a garden can be a difficult and discouraging task. What you may need is a cold frame. A cold frame is a kind of window you cover your garden beds with when it is, as the name implies. cold outside. This acts as a mini greenhouse by insulating the heat and moisture while still allowing through sunshine. What's even … [Read more...]

Drip Got You Ticking? Here's Your Guide to Fix It

June 1, 2015 By xmlrpc Leave a Comment

Faucets can easily be fixed with a little know-how. Take these steps to diagnose and treat your faucet problems today! If your faucet isn't running, make sure the shut-off valves are open. To see if water is reaching the bleeder valve, loosen it. Clean the aerator on the spout. Putting the aerator back in, see if water now flows. If it's still not running, close the shut-off valves.
